Common use of Trunk Provisioning Clause in Contracts

Trunk Provisioning. 5.1 WSP will be responsible for ordering all Interconnection Trunk Groups. 5.2 Orders from WSP to SBC-13STATE to establish, add, change, or disconnect Trunks shall be submitted using SBC-13STATE's applicable ordering system. Two-way Trunk Groups may only be used for the delivery of traffic in both directions. 5.3 Orders that comprise a major project that directly impacts the other Party will be jointly planned and coordinated.
